--- Comment #2 from legorobotic...@gmail.com ---
I downloaded & installed LibreOffice 6.1.0.3 (x64), along with the Help file,
onto my HP 8470p Windows 7 laptop with 4GB RAM.  I performed the same functions
of attempting to paste multiple images in a document.  (I want to document
Comcast Internet speeds through different servers.  I took screen captures
after each test showing the speed and server connected to.)

NOTE:  All images sources being copied in this report were from MS Paint,
cropped, selected & copied then attempted to be pasted directly into
LibreOffice Writer.  

This is what I have discovered regarding pasting images into LibreOffice
Writer:  

1.)  The first image you paste into a document goes to the top of the first
page.  You can move it down that page.  

2.)  The next image you paste in go to the top of the first page.  You can move
it down that page.  

3.)  If you make a  the next image you paste will go to the
top of the page below the .  You cam move the image down the
first page below the .  

4.)  If you have several pages with soft breaks and attempt to paste an image
the near the bottom of those several pages the image pastes to the top of the
page below the lowest .  

5.)  You can move the recently pasted image down the first page below the  but if you attempt to move it to a page below a soft break the
image jumps to the bottom of the page below the .  

CONCLUSION:  It does not seem to be possible to paste in image directly to the
cursor location in the current version of LibreOffice Writer.  

WORK AROUND:  You can use a  to paste images onto the page you
need it to appear.  

CAVEAT:  Using  to place multiple images on different pages
could interfere with edits of the contents of the rest of the document
regarding overall page layout.
